We're building self-healing voice agents for enterprise customer support within ixigo. The system has to know when it's failing, why it's failing, and how to fix itself before a human notices. This fellowship sits at the intelligence layer behind that work.

Job Description

Voice agents fail in ways traditional software doesn't. An ASR confidence drop on a regional accent misfires a tool call, an LLM hallucinates a policy because upstream latency broke turn-taking, and support teams roll these agents back within a week without anyone able to explain what went wrong.

What you'll work on

Evaluation frameworks. Text-only evals miss most of what matters in voice: barge-in, prosody, latency-induced errors, cross-turn context loss. You'll design audio-native metrics, generate adversarial conversational datasets across accents and edge cases, and build LLM-as-judge rubrics for task completion, empathy, and recovery from tool failures.

End-to-end observability. Tracing a failed interaction means correlating audio packets, STT hypotheses, LLM reasoning traces, tool calls, and TTS output back to a single conversation ID. You'll help shape the schema and analysis layer that makes cascade failures visible across the stack.

Self-improvement systems. Once you can measure and trace, the interesting work is closing the loop: mining production traces for failure patterns, generating targeted fine-tuning data or prompt updates, and validating that fixes hold under adversarial replay.
